CSS는 튜토리얼: 사용 하 여 웹 페이지 레이아웃의 여러 열을 수행 하는 UL

출처: 인터넷
작성자: 사용자
키워드: 웹 페이지 제작 CSS 자습서

그러한 방법의 갑자기 생각의 CSS 레이아웃으로 세 개의 열에서 몇 일 그들의 자신의 아이디어 느낌이 조금 미친, 만약 거기에 아무것도 잘못 된 장소에 당신이 주시기 바랍니다.

3 열 레이아웃을 작성 해야 하는 경우 보통 다음 div 레이아웃을 사용 하도록 선택할:

중첩 된 방법의 사용 수 있다 의심할 여 지 없이 코드 오류 확률 훨씬 덜 만들지만 동시에 레이아웃은 약간 복잡 하 고, 이후 유지 보수 또한 약간 불편에 대 한. 우리는 자주 사용 하는 < ul > 목록 레이아웃, 레이아웃 탐색에 대 한 메서드를 사용 하 고 탐색 그래서 < ul >를 사용 하 여 페이지의 다중 열 레이아웃을 할 수 있습니다 우리는 다중 열 레이아웃으로 기술 될 수 있다.

이것이 고정 폭 레이아웃, 즉, 이동성은 강한, 레이아웃의 흐름 아직 테스트 되지 않았습니다, 있고 그래서 다음 붙여넣기 코드의 레이아웃을 다시 시도 하는 시간:

<! 공용 DOCTYPE HTML "-//W3C//DTD XHTML 1.0 전환 / / 엉" "Http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d
< html xmlns = "http://www.w3.org/1999/xhtml" < 머리 >

< 메타 http-equiv = "콘텐츠 유형" 콘텐츠 = "text/html; 문자 집합을 u t f-8 / & gt
< 제목 > 사용 UL를 = < / 제목 & gt
; 여러 열 레이아웃 < 유형 스타일 = "Text/css"
* {margin: 0; 패딩: 0;
몸 {
폭: 100%

배경 높이: 100%: #ddedfb;
}
#mainContent {
폭: 600px

; 여백: 10px 자동}
#header, #footer {
배경: #8AC7FA;
높이: 80px
지우기: 모두;
}
#footer {
지우기: 두
여백-가기: 10px;
}
#content {
높이: 300px

; 여백: 10px 자동}
#content ul {
목록-스타일: 없음

; 높이: 100%}
#content ul li {
폭: 150px

배경 높이: 100%: #8AC7FA; 플 로트: 왼쪽;

}
#content ul li #li2 {
폭: 280px
여백: 0 10px;
}
#content ul Li #li2 ul li {
폭:270px;
높이: 140px;
margin: 5px;
배경: #0581F0;

} < / 스타일 & gt
< / 헤드 >

< 몸 >
< div id = "MainContent" >
< div id = "헤더" > 이것이 머리 < / div >
< div id = "내용" >
< ul >
< 리 >이 < /li > 남아
< 리 id = "li2″ >
< ul >
< 리 > 이것은 위 < /li >의 중간
< 리 >이 < /li > 부의 중간은
< /ul >
< /li >
이것은 < 리 > 오른쪽 < /li >
< /ul >
< / div >
< div id = "바닥글" > 이것이 하단 < / div >
< / div >
</바디 >
< / html >

이 코드는 i e 7과 f f 3에서 정상적인 디스플레이 될 수 있습니다, 그리고 다른 브라우저 테스트 하지 않습니다, 만약 당신이 제안 하는 더 나은 방법.

관련 문서

연락처

이 페이지의 내용은 인터넷에서 가져온 것이므로 Alibaba Cloud의 공식 의견이 아닙니다.이 페이지에서 언급 된 제품 및 서비스는 Alibaba Cloud와는 관련이 없으므로이 페이지의 내용이 골칫거리 인 경우 저희에게 알려주십시오. 우리는 5 일 근무일 이내에 이메일을 처리 할 것입니다.

커뮤니티에서 표절 사례를 발견한 경우 info-contact@alibabacloud.com 으로 관련 증거를 첨부하여 이메일을 보내주시기 바랍니다. 당사 직원이 영업일 기준 5일 내에 연락 드리도록 하겠습니다.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.